Marcus Claudius Marcellus was a consul and a censor in of the Roman Republic. He was the son of the famous general Marcus Claudius Marcellus, and possibly father of the three-time consul Marcus Claudius Marcellus. Marcellus first appears in Livy's history when his father, then curule aedile, brought an action before the senate against his colleague Scantinius Capitolinus who had made improper advances to the young and beautiful boy.
